Calvin Brown is an Emergency Management
Officer with the City of Fort Worth, Texas. He is a career firefighter
from New Orleans, Louisiana. As a firefighter he received an associate
degree in Fire Technology at Delgado Community College in 2001 and in
2004, he became an adjunct instructor at Delgado Community College where
he taught Weapons of Mass Destruction, Hazardous Materials, and
Firefighting Techniques.
The day after Hurricane Katrina devastated New Orleans, Calvin was
assigned to the Office of Emergency Preparedness and Deputy Director. In
that capacity he was tasked with assisting in restoring one of worlds
most exciting and beautiful cities. His family never moved back to New
Orleans after Katrina, so Calvin retired and moved to Texas to join
them. After realizing retirement is not for everyone, he joined the Fort
Worth Office of Emergency Management.
Calvin was born and raised in New Orleans and is the father of four. He
served in the Navy for two years and is a graduate of Southern
University. He holds several certifications including; FEMA 100, 200,
700, and 800; Hazardous Material Instructor; Instructor II, Inspector I;
Inspector, Weapons of Mass Destruction and a Ham Operators License
